Wai's Gong Fu Tea House

Blandtown, Atlanta

Wai's Gong Fu Tea House is an authentic traditional Chinese tea house specializing in gong fu tea ceremony and premium loose leaf teas. Located in Atlanta's English Avenue, this intimate tea house offers an educational and meditative tea experience with knowledgeable staff guiding guests through proper brewing techniques. The serene atmosphere features traditional Chinese decor and emphasizes the cultural significance of tea preparation. Known for sourcing high-quality teas directly from China, Wai's provides both casual tea drinking and formal gong fu tea ceremonies.

Dr. Bombay's Underwater Tea Party

Grant Park, Atlanta

Dr. Bombay's Underwater Tea Party is Atlanta's whimsical steampunk-themed tea house and hookah lounge, featuring an eclectic underwater Victorian atmosphere with vintage diving helmets, brass fixtures, and aquatic décor. This unique establishment combines specialty loose-leaf teas, hookah service, and light fare in a theatrical setting that transports guests to an imaginative underwater world. Known for its extensive tea selection and creative hookah flavors, it attracts both tea enthusiasts and those seeking an unconventional social experience in Grant Park.

Rebel Teahouse

Downtown Decatur, Atlanta

Rebel Teahouse is Decatur's premier tea destination, housed in a cozy space on East Ponce de Leon Avenue. This independent tea shop creates a welcoming, community-focused atmosphere where tea enthusiasts gather to explore an extensive selection of loose-leaf teas from around the world. Known for their knowledgeable staff and educational approach to tea culture, Rebel Teahouse offers both traditional and innovative tea preparations. The shop features comfortable seating areas perfect for studying, meetings, or simply enjoying a mindful tea experience in a relaxed, unpretentious environment.

Cuckoo's Cafe

Doraville, Atlanta

Cuckoo's Cafe operates from a strip mall location on Buford Highway in Doraville's international corridor. This Korean-owned establishment serves bubble tea, Korean-style desserts, and light cafe fare. The interior features modern minimalist decor with white walls and wooden accents. Popular among local Korean students and young professionals, the cafe specializes in customizable boba drinks and Korean shaved ice desserts. Located in Georgia's most diverse zip code, it draws customers from Atlanta's growing Korean community seeking authentic flavors.
